Structure and activities of an advertising agency

Without the appropriate operation of an advertising agency, the advertising department cannot function. This firm has the specialised skills, expertise, and understanding needed to develop, design, and execute a successful advertising campaign. It is made up of authors, artists, media professionals, account executives, and producers, among others.

To complete the assignment, collaboration is essential. When you look at the normal corporate structure of an advertising firm, you'll see that it frequently varies depending on the functional reasons.

We may come across a large advertising firm, a medium ad agency/ promoters in Dubai, or even a tiny ad agency, each with a different amount of employees. However, an agency's essential functions remain the same. There are several ad agencies with a worldwide presence, others with a national presence, and a few with a local presence.

Full service agencies & specialised agencies are the two primary types of advertising agency nowadays. Full-service agencies are those that provide a comprehensive range of media and market-related services.

Specialized agencies, on the other hand, fall into three categories: independent agencies that offer only limited support such as media planning and buying, agencies that specialise in internet-related activities, and agencies that work in a specific market sector such as business-to-business marketing.

Client Service

With increased competition, it is more important than ever for any marketing agency Dubai to establish solid relationships with their customers. It's critical to have a solid fit between the client, the agency, and the company's brand. The services offered by the agencies aid in the long-term retention of clients, and the agencies must provide their best in order to keep their accounts. The agencies must adapt and change to the industry's new changes and needs. Clients frequently rate agencies, giving them an advantage in the industry and among competitors. Client service entails addressing all of a client's needs in charge of preparation, planning, budgeting, production, and media placement. Some consumers split their spending across many agencies, while others prefer the assessment method. When there is boredom, a difference in ideas, a difference in perspectives, or if the creative team moves to a different agency in order to preserve brand continuity, clients leave for a new agency.

Importance of Creative department

The creative department is the life and soul of an advertising firm, and it is responsible for gaining and maintaining customers through its work. This is the division that takes all of the ideas and turns them into photographs and visuals, then bundles them into a marketable product for the intended audience.
